NIAGARA UNIVERSITY, NY – Niagara (2-2-0, 0-2-0) was defeated by AIC, 5-2, Saturday evening in Atlantic Hockey Action from Dwyer Arena.
Jay Ahearn and
Carter Randklev found the back of the net for the Purple and White in the loss.
Game Recap
First Period
• AIC struck first with a goal 9:55 into the first period when Austen Long found the back of the net to give AIC the rearly lead.
• The lead wouldn't last long for the Yellow Jackets as
Jay Ahearn scored after stripping AIC of the puck 12:56 into the first. the goal tied the game
• The Yellow Jackets would take a one goal lead into the break after scoring their second goal of the contest with 59-seconds remaining in the period.
Second Period
• The Yellow Jackets built their lead to 3-1 early on in the second period with a power play goal from Alexander Malinowski.
• Niagara took 10 shots in the second period, with seven being saved by the AIC goalie and another two blocked by Yellow Jacket skaters.
• After allowing the early goal, Niagara goalie
Ryan Ouellette stopped 13 shots in the remainder of the period, the most in a frame for the transfer netminder.
• Niagara's penalty kill went 4-for-5 in the period, while the Purple Eagle power play went 0-for-1.
Third Period
• Niagara would get one back 13:20 into the period when
Carter Randklev scored on the power play. Ahearn and
Noah Carlin got credit for the assists.
• AIC would score five minutes later on the power play to take a 4-2 lead over NU.
• The Yellow Jackets would add one more on a Niagara empty net with 18 seconds left in the contest to take home a 5-2 win.
Niagara Notes
• Niagara and AIC both totaled 26 shots on goal Saturday night.
• The Purple Eagles have recorded a power play goal in three of four games this season, including both against AIC.
• Ahearn has now scored in four-straight games to start the season. Saturday also marked the third time Ahearn has collected two points in a game this season.
• Ouellette made his Niagara debut, stopping 21 of 25 shots faced.
• Niagara won 28 faceoffs compared to 19 for AIC.
• Randklev recorded his second-straight game with a goal.
